RIBBONS AND REEVES is seeking an enthusiastic ECT Primary Teacher to join a welcoming school in Ealing starting in September. This role offers the chance to develop in a nurturing and community-focused environment.

As an ECT Primary Teacher, you'll work within a collaborative team, have access to excellent training, and enjoy a focus on wellbeing. The position is well-compensated, starting on the Inner London Pay Scale (£38,766 - £40,609).

How to prepare for a job interview at RIBBONS AND REEVES

Know Your Stuff

Before the interview, make sure you’re familiar with the school’s ethos and values. Research RIBBONS AND REEVES and understand their approach to teaching in KS1. This will help you align your answers with what they’re looking for.

Show Your Passion

As an ECT Primary Teacher, enthusiasm is key! Be ready to share why you love teaching and how you plan to inspire your students. Use specific examples from your training or experiences that highlight your passion for education.

Prepare for Scenario Questions

Expect questions about classroom management and lesson planning. Think of scenarios you might face as a teacher and how you would handle them. Practising these responses can help you feel more confident during the interview.

Ask Thoughtful Questions

At the end of the interview, don’t forget to ask questions! Inquire about the support available for ECTs, the school’s approach to wellbeing, or opportunities for professional development. This shows your genuine interest in the role and the school.
